Introduction

AI Translation

This single 3-input positive NAND gate is designed for VCC operating voltages from 1.65V to 5.5V. The 74LVC1G11Gx-MS device performs the Boolean function Y = A·B·C (overline) or Y = Ā + B̄ + C̄ under positive logic. The device is fully suitable for partial power-down applications using Ioff. The Ioff circuit disables the outputs, preventing destructive backflow current when the device is powered down.

Features

AI Translation
  • 5V VCC operation supported
  • Inputs accept voltages up to 5.5V
  • Down-translation to VCC supported
  • Low power consumption, maximum Icc of 10μA
  • ±24mA output drive capability at 3.3V
  • Ioff supports hot-plug, partial power-down mode, and back-drive protection
